Xubuntu is a community developed distribution for desktops and laptops based on the lightweight Xfce desktop environment. Xubuntu is an elegant and easy to use operating system. At its core, it's solid and minimalist. In addition, Xubuntu is fully customizable with hundreds of themes to choose from, along with different modifications for the Openbox window manager.
